%global desc Python Social Auth aims to be an easy-to-setup social \
authentication and authorization mechanism for Python projects supporting \
protocols like OAuth (1 and 2), OpenID and others. \
\
The initial codebase is derived from django-social-auth with the idea of \
generalizing the process to suit the different frameworks around, providing \
the needed tools to bring support to new frameworks. \
\
django-social-auth itself was a product of modified code from \
django-twitter-oauth and django-openid-auth projects. \
\
The project is now split into smaller modules to isolate and reduce \
responsibilities and improve reusability.\
